On the 30th of November at 9:30 pm “Sé Nova” will welcome the iconic concert “Messa di Gloria”, by Giacomo Puccini.

The event is part of the celebration of the National Day of Portuguese Sign Language (15 November) and aims to be inclusive and open to diversity, both on stage and in the audience. The concert programme will be available in printed, digital, Braille and Portuguese Sign Language versions.

The concert is part of the Ciclo de Música Ophika (Orphika Music Cycle) of the University of Coimbra and is organised by “Associação Ecos do Passado- Coro Sinfónico Inês de Castro” in a partnership with ACAPO – Portuguese Association of the Visually Impaired (Coimbra delegation).
